I would suspect that it would perhaps result in downsizing within the organization and cause the displacement of workers who previously occupied the positions that supported the business process. The unemployed workers would increase the number of claims for unemployment and join in the search for new jobs. If a new job could not be secured before unemployment benefits ran out then they would increase the numbers applying for welfare benefits. Without an adequate income to pay mortgages, car notes, credit card debt, etc. the rate of consumer debt default would increase. If a marriage was involved, it would be strained and could result in divorce. If children are involved, they could becomeridiculed in school for being poor, homeless and on welfare. The pressure on the individuals who lost their jobs could become so great they may seek comfort in alcohol or illegal or prescribed drugs and become alcoholics or drug addicts. To feed their addiction they may start to steal or rob and may wind up in jail as a result.

What is business processing and outsourcing?

The practice of contracting a specific work process or processes to an external service provider is known as business process outsourcing (BPO). Payroll, bookkeeping, telemarketing, data recording, social media marketing, customer service, and more services are available. BPO services are typically used to fulfil additional — rather than core — corporate activities, and can be either technical or nontechnical.

What is the difference between impact outsourcing solutions and strategic outsourcing solutions?

Impact outsourcing solutions and strategic outsourcing solutions are two distinct approaches to outsourcing with different focuses and objectives: Impact Outsourcing Solutions: Focus: Impact outsourcing solutions prioritize creating a positive social or environmental impact alongside achieving business goals. This approach emphasizes contributing to societal welfare or environmental sustainability through outsourcing activities. Objectives: The primary objective of impact outsourcing is to generate meaningful and measurable social or environmental outcomes in addition to fulfilling traditional business objectives. These outcomes may include job creation in underserved communities, support for disadvantaged populations, or environmental conservation efforts. Examples: Impact outsourcing initiatives might involve partnering with organizations that provide job opportunities to marginalized groups, such as people with disabilities or individuals from economically disadvantaged backgrounds. Companies may also choose impact outsourcing to support initiatives related to sustainability, such as eco-friendly manufacturing processes or renewable energy projects. Strategic Outsourcing Solutions: Focus: Strategic outsourcing solutions prioritize achieving specific business objectives, such as cost reduction, enhanced efficiency, access to specialized expertise, or flexibility in resource management. This approach aims to optimize business operations and gain competitive advantages through outsourcing. Objectives: The primary objective of strategic outsourcing is to improve organizational performance, streamline processes, and focus internal resources on core competencies. Companies strategically outsource non-core functions or tasks to external service providers to leverage their expertise and resources effectively. Examples: Strategic outsourcing initiatives often involve contracting third-party vendors for functions such as IT services, customer support, logistics, or manufacturing. Companies may opt for strategic outsourcing to reduce operational costs, access advanced technologies, or expand into new markets without significant investments in infrastructure or personnel. In summary, while impact outsourcing focuses on creating social or environmental benefits alongside business goals, strategic outsourcing emphasizes achieving specific business objectives and optimizing operational efficiency through external partnerships. Both approaches offer unique benefits and can be tailored to suit the priorities and values of organizations.

What is a social audit?

Social Audit is basically a process through which organizations are enabled to assess and demonstrate the social, economic and environmental limitations and benefit for itself. This process helps in measuring the extent to which organizations hold to their shared values and objectives. In other words, a social audit is a review of a business' social responsiveness.

Meaning of social responsibility accounting?

Social accounting (also known as social and environmental accounting, corporate social reporting, corporate social responsibility reporting, non-financial reporting, oraccounting) is the process of communicating the social and environmental effects of organizations' economic actions to particular interest groups within society and to society at large.[1]Social accounting is commonly used in the context of business, or corporate social responsibility (CSR), although any organisation, including NGOs, charities, and government agencies may engage in social accounting.
